jedynka

"Jedynka" means "number one," "grade one (in school, often a failing grade)," or "channel one (on TV/radio)."


In this sentence, 'jedynka' refers to the grade 'one,' which in the Polish education system often indicates the lowest or failing grade.

Mam jedynkę z matematyki.

I have a one in mathematics.


Here, 'jedynka' is used as a colloquial term for the first (front) tooth, indicating its position or order.

Zęby mojego dziecka zaczynają rosnąć od jedynki.

My child's teeth start growing from the first tooth.


In this context, 'Jedynka' is a nickname for the first television channel in Poland, commonly used among viewers.

Oglądam dzisiaj film na Pierwszym, czyli Jedynce.

I'm watching a movie today on Channel One, also known as 'Jedynka.'
